2025年数据库系统工程师考试数据库系统跨行业应用展望试卷.docx
2025年数据库系统工程师考试数据库系统跨行业应用展望试卷
考试时间:______分钟总分:______分姓名:______
一、选择题
要求:从每小题的四个选项中选择一个正确答案,将所选答案的字母填入题后的括号内。
1.数据库系统的核心是()。
A.数据模型
B.数据库语言
C.数据库管理系统
D.数据库
2.数据库管理系统的主要功能不包括()。
A.数据定义
B.数据操纵
C.数据备份
D.数据通信
3.在关系数据库中,数据的完整性不包括()。
A.实体完整性
B.参照完整性
C.用户定义完整性
D.关系完整性
4.以下哪个不属于数据库的四大范式?()
A.第一范式
B.第二范式
C.第三范式
D.第四范式
5.在数据库系统中,视图是()。
A.数据表
B.数据库管理系统
C.数据查询结果
D.数据库结构
6.以下哪个不是SQL语言的基本功能?()
A.数据查询
B.数据定义
C.数据更新
D.数据备份
7.在SQL语言中,用于查询的命令是()。
A.SELECT
B.INSERT
C.UPDATE
D.DELETE
8.以下哪个不是数据库设计过程中的步骤?()
A.需求分析
B.概念设计
C.物理设计
D.编码
9.在数据库设计中,ER图(实体-联系图)主要用于表示()。
A.数据表
B.数据库结构
C.数据关系
D.数据库管理系统
10.在数据库中,以下哪个字段不能作为主键?()
A.学生编号
B.课程编号
C.教师编号
D.班级编号
二、填空题
要求:将正确答案填入题后的空格中。
1.数据库系统通常由()和()两部分组成。
2.数据模型是数据库系统中用于()的一种形式化表示。
3.关系数据库中的关系通常以()的形式表示。
4.SQL语言中,用于插入数据的命令是()。
5.数据库设计过程中的()阶段是设计数据库的关键。
6.在数据库设计中,ER图中的实体用()表示。
7.视图是数据库中的一种虚拟表,它是通过()查询数据库中若干个表的数据生成的。
8.在数据库中,用户定义完整性是指()。
9.数据库的四大范式包括()、()、()、()。
10.在数据库设计中,数据库管理员(DBA)的主要职责包括()、()、()、()等。
四、简答题
要求:对每个问题进行简要回答。
1.简述数据库系统的层次结构及其各层的主要功能。
2.解释数据库的三大特性:完整性、一致性和安全性。
3.简要说明事务的四个特性(ACID特性)及其含义。
五、论述题
要求:结合实际应用,论述数据库系统在电子商务领域的应用及其重要性。
1.论述数据库系统在电子商务领域中的应用场景。
六、案例分析题
要求:分析以下案例,提出解决该问题的方案。
1.某企业计划建立一个员工信息管理系统,要求系统能够实现员工信息录入、查询、修改和删除等功能。请分析该系统可能面临的问题,并提出相应的解决方案。
本次试卷答案如下:
一、选择题
1.答案:C
解析:数据库系统由数据库、数据库管理系统(DBMS)和用户组成。数据库管理系统是数据库系统的核心,负责数据库的建立、使用和维护。
2.答案:D
解析:数据库管理系统的主要功能包括数据定义、数据操纵、数据存储、数据备份和恢复等,数据通信不属于其功能范畴。
3.答案:D
解析:数据的完整性包括实体完整性、参照完整性和用户定义完整性。关系完整性不属于数据的完整性范畴。
4.答案:D
解析:数据库的四大范式包括第一范式(1NF)、第二范式(2NF)、第三范式(3NF)和第四范式(BCNF)。第四范式是最高范式。
5.答案:C
解析:视图是数据库中的一种虚拟表,它是通过查询数据库中若干个表的数据生成的,因此属于数据查询结果。
6.答案:C
解析:SQL语言的基本功能包括数据查询、数据定义、数据操纵和数据控制。数据备份不属于SQL语言的基本功能。
7.答案:A
解析:SQL语言中,用于查询的命令是SELECT。
8.答案:D
解析:数据库设计过程中的步骤包括需求分析、概念设计、逻辑设计和物理设计。编码不属于数据库设计过程中的步骤。
9.答案:C
解析:ER图(实体-联系图)主要用于表示数据关系,它用实体、联系和属性来描述现实世界的概念模型。
10.答案:D
解析:在数据库中,主键用于唯一标识一个记录。班级编号可能不是唯一的,因此不能作为主键。
二、填空题
1.答案:数据库、数据库管理系统
解析:数据库系统由数据库和数据库管理系统两部分组成。数据库存储数据,数据库